The provided input indicates that the specific Common Vulnerabilities and Exposures (CVE) identifier or description was reserved for future allocation rather than representing an active, documented security flaw. In such cases, there is no technical vulnerability to analyze, exploit, or mitigate because the entry does not correspond to a real-world software defect or configuration error. Consequently, standard cybersecurity frameworks like CWE (Common Weakness Enumeration) and MITRE ATT&CK do not apply, as these taxonomies require concrete evidence of a flaw in logic, implementation, or design that can be leveraged by an adversary.
From an operational standpoint, organizations encountering reserved CVE entries should verify the source of the alert to ensure it is not a false positive resulting from misconfigured vulnerability scanners or outdated threat intelligence feeds. It is important to distinguish between reserved identifiers and those marked as "rejected" due to insufficient evidence; while rejected IDs are definitively non-existent flaws, reserved IDs simply indicate that no public information has been assigned yet. Security teams should focus their resources on actively tracked vulnerabilities with confirmed exploitability and impact metrics rather than investigating phantom entries.
Maintaining accurate asset inventory and ensuring vulnerability management tools are correctly configured to filter out reserved or invalid CVEs is essential for efficient security operations. Regularly updating threat intelligence feeds helps in avoiding unnecessary investigation of non-existent threats, allowing analysts to prioritize genuine risks that align with known attack patterns such as injection flaws, broken access control, or insecure defaults. By focusing on validated data sources and adhering to established remediation protocols for confirmed vulnerabilities, organizations can maintain a robust security posture without wasting resources on artifacts that hold no technical significance.
